Piña Colada Mocktail (Vegan)

Print Recipe
Make an alcohol-free version of a traditional piña colada. This Piña Colada Mocktail is everything you love about a classic piña colada - fruity and refreshing - without the booze.
Course Drinks
Cuisine Puerto Rican
Prep Time 5 minutes
Total Time 5 minutes
Servings 2
Calories 152
Author Elizabeth

Equipment

Ingredients

  • 1 ½ Cup Ice
  • 1 Cup Frozen Diced Pineapple
  • 2 Ounces Pineapple Juice
  • 2 Ounces Coconut Milk (from the can) *see notes
  • ½ Ounce Lime Juice
  • 1 Tablespoon Molasses
  • 1 Teaspoon Rum Extract
  • Pinch Salt
  • Pineapple Slices, for garnish

Instructions

  • Add the ice, pineapple, pineapple juice, coconut milk, molasses, rum extract, and salt to a blender. Blend until smooth
  • Pour into two glasses and garnish with sliced pineapple. Enjoy immediately!

Notes

Traditional piña coladas use cream of coconut, a sweetened coconut milk - these are full of sugar and other processed ingredients, so I recommend using coconut milk and adding maple syrup if you need extra sweetness
